Taxonomic Classification
| Rank | Cebu Flowerpecker | Mongolian Hamster |
|---|---|---|
| Kingdom same | Animalia (Animals) | Animalia (Animals) |
| Phylum same | Chordata (Chordates) | Chordata (Chordates) |
| Class | Aves (Birds) | Mammalia (Mammals) |
| Order | Passeriformes (Songbirds) | Rodentia (Rodents) |
| Family | Dicaeidae | Cricetidae |
| Genus | Dicaeum | Allocricetulus |
| Species | Dicaeum quadricolor | Allocricetulus curtatus |
Evolutionary Relationship
Cebu Flowerpecker and Mongolian Hamster share a common ancestor at the Phylum level: Chordata. (Chordates)
